Transaction 3be7017ccb5c810941d687d51623a0a4d0138dd87b1d717892ae5367624ab99e
1 Input
1 Output
-
3be7017ccb5c810941d687d51623a0a4d0138dd87b1d717892ae5367624ab99e:0
- value
- 1037515
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8b15ca11184ce838e0fe62e52002cc52f88a82c OP_EQUAL
- address
- 3MSnMJ5et64muxg857f4bRJNfauzFSLYDU